Poiru, as part of Indonesia, offers a culinary landscape rich with the archipelago's signature flavours, but with its own regional nuances. Iconic dishes often feature fresh seafood, influenced by its coastal location, alongside staples like rice and local vegetables prepared with aromatic spices. Travellers can expect to encounter dishes that are both familiar to Indonesian cuisine and unique to the Poiru region, providing a delightful exploration for the palate. The emphasis on fresh ingredients and traditional cooking methods ensures an authentic taste of local life.
For an authentic dining experience in Poiru, exploring local markets and food stalls is highly recommended. Biak Kota, in particular, offers numerous opportunities to sample street food and regional specialties. For Muslim travellers, finding Halal-certified eateries is generally straightforward in Indonesia, and Poiru is no exception, with many establishments adhering to Halal practices. Look for signs indicating Halal certification or inquire with locals for recommendations on reputable dining spots that cater to Halal dietary requirements.
The price range for dining in Poiru offers excellent value for international visitors. Street food and local warungs (small eateries) can provide delicious meals for as little as USD 2-5 per person. Mid-range restaurants typically charge between USD 8-15 per person, offering a more comfortable dining environment and a wider menu selection. Upscale dining experiences, while less common, might range from USD 20-30 per person, providing a more refined atmosphere and international or fusion cuisine. These prices are generally lower than what travellers from the US and Europe might expect, offering significant savings.
When dining in Poiru, embracing local customs enhances the experience. Meals are often communal, and it's polite to wait for elders or hosts to begin eating. Tipping is not always expected in smaller eateries, but a small gratuity of 5-10% is appreciated in more formal restaurants. Using your right hand to eat is customary, especially when eating rice with your hands. Familiarizing yourself with these simple etiquette points will ensure a more respectful and enjoyable interaction with local dining culture.
Cultural Norms and Staying Safe in Poiru
Understanding and respecting local customs is paramount for a positive experience in Poiru. While generally a welcoming region, visitors should be mindful of the conservative nature of some local traditions, particularly outside of the main urban centres. Modesty in dress is appreciated, especially when visiting religious sites or rural villages. A friendly demeanor and a willingness to learn a few basic Indonesian phrases will go a long way in fostering positive interactions with the local community.
When visiting Poiru, dress codes are generally relaxed in tourist areas, but it's advisable to dress modestly when exploring local markets or villages. Shoulders and knees should be covered. When entering homes or places of worship, removing your shoes is a sign of respect. Photography of people should always be done with permission. Queuing culture is not always strictly observed, so patience and politeness are key when navigating public spaces or services.
For practical safety in Poiru, it's wise to be aware of your surroundings, especially in crowded areas, and to keep valuables secure. While petty theft is not rampant, it's always best to exercise caution. Reliable transportation options include local taxis and ride-hailing apps like Grab, which are widely available in Biak Kota and offer transparent pricing. Downloading offline maps and essential translation apps can be very helpful for navigation and communication, particularly when venturing into less-touristed areas.
In case of emergencies in Poiru, the local police number is typically 110. For medical assistance, dial 118 for an ambulance. While specific tourist police might not be prevalent, local law enforcement is generally helpful. For US citizens, the nearest US Embassy is in Jakarta; for UK citizens, the British Embassy is also in Jakarta; for Indian citizens, the Embassy of India is in Jakarta; and for Nigerian, Kenyan, and South African citizens, their respective embassies are also located in Jakarta. It is always recommended to have comprehensive travel insurance that covers medical emergencies and evacuation.
Getting to Poiru and Getting Around
Reaching Poiru from major international hubs involves connecting flights, as direct long-haul services are uncommon. For travellers from the United States, flights from cities like New York (JFK) or Los Angeles (LAX) typically involve at least two stops, often in major Asian hubs like Singapore or Jakarta, with total travel times ranging from 25 to 40 hours to reach the airport serving Poiru. European travellers from London (LHR) or Frankfurt (FRA) will find similar routing, with journey durations often between 24 to 35 hours.
Indian travellers from Mumbai (BOM) or Delhi (DEL) can expect flight paths that also necessitate layovers, usually in Southeast Asian cities, leading to total travel times of approximately 20 to 30 hours to reach Poiru's gateway airport. For travellers from Africa, such as those departing from Nairobi (NBO) or Lagos (LOS), the journey will likely involve multiple connections, potentially through the Middle East and then Southeast Asia, with flight durations often exceeding 30 hours. The primary airport serving Poiru is Biak Airport (BIK), located conveniently close to the city centre, with transfer times typically under 30 minutes. Booking your flight in advance is highly recommended to secure the best fares and ensure smooth travel arrangements.
Navigating within Poiru and its immediate surroundings is relatively straightforward, offering a mix of local transport options. Taxis are readily available in Biak Kota and can be hailed or booked through hotels; fares are negotiable or metered, with short trips costing around USD 2-5. For more independent exploration, renting a car is a viable option, especially if you plan to visit more remote coastal areas or inland villages. Local 'ojek' (motorcycle taxis) offer a quick and affordable way to cover short distances, though they are best suited for solo travellers.
The best time to visit Poiru is generally during the dry season, which typically runs from May to September. During these months, the weather is more predictable, with less rainfall and lower humidity, making it ideal for outdoor activities and exploring the region's natural beauty. While this period can be considered peak season, especially for domestic tourism, hotel prices in Poiru remain relatively affordable compared to other Indonesian destinations. Shoulder seasons, just before or after the dry period, can offer a good balance of pleasant weather and fewer crowds. Use Traveloka to find the best flights — book flight.
Before departing for Poiru, ensure you have the local currency, the Indonesian Rupiah (IDR), though USD is sometimes accepted in larger establishments. It's advisable to exchange some currency upon arrival or withdraw from ATMs. Purchasing a local SIM card at the airport or in Biak Kota is recommended for affordable data and calls. Essential apps include Google Maps for navigation, Google Translate for communication, and ride-hailing apps like Grab. Beyond your passport, ensure you have copies of your travel documents and any necessary visa confirmations.
Visa Information
For travellers from the United States, a visa-free entry policy is typically in place for short stays in Indonesia, allowing for visits of up to 30 days, often extendable once. European passport holders, including those from the UK, Germany, and France, generally benefit from the same visa-free entry for tourism purposes, with a similar duration of stay. This makes entering Indonesia to visit Poiru straightforward for these nationalities, provided the visit is for leisure and not for work or other purposes.
Indian passport holders can typically obtain a Visa on Arrival (VOA) for tourism in Indonesia, allowing for a stay of up to 30 days, which can also be extended. For travellers from African nations such as Nigeria, Kenya, and South Africa, visa requirements can vary; many may also be eligible for a VOA, but it is crucial to verify the specific regulations for your nationality. It is essential to check the latest requirements with the Indonesian embassy or consulate in your home country, as policies can change.
When applying for any necessary visas or upon arrival, travellers should be prepared with a valid passport (typically with at least six months of validity remaining beyond your intended stay), proof of onward travel (such as a return flight ticket), and sufficient funds to cover your expenses in Indonesia. While not always strictly enforced for visa-free entries, having a confirmed hotel booking for your initial stay in Poiru can be beneficial. Always confirm the exact documentation and fees with official Indonesian immigration sources before booking your flight to ensure a smooth entry process.
